Apps Dev Programmer Analyst

Citigroup Inc.

3 - 5 years

Chennai, Pune

Posted: 9/29/2023

Job Description

Responsibilities:


  • Utilize knowledge of applications development procedures and concepts, and basic knowledge of other technical areas to identify and define necessary system enhancements
  • Identify and analyze issues, make recommendations, and implement solutions
  • Utilize knowledge of business processes, system processes, and industry standards to solve complex issues
  • Analyze information and make evaluative judgements to recommend solutions and improvements
  • Conduct testing and debugging, utilize script tools, and write basic code for design specifications
  • Assess applicability of similar experiences and evaluate options under circumstances not covered by procedures
  • Develop working knowledge of Citi’s information systems, procedures, standards, client server application development, network operations, database administration, systems administration, data center operations, and PC-based applications
  • Appropriately assess risk when business decisions are made, demonstrating particular consideration for the firm's reputation and safeguarding Citigroup, its clients and assets, by driving compliance with applicable laws, rules and regulations, adhering to Policy, applying sound ethical judgment regarding personal behavior, conduct and business practices, and escalating, managing and reporting control issues with transparency.


Qualifications:


  • 3-5 years of relevant experience
  • Expert Experience working in Java, Spring, Angular, MicroServices, Oracle, Redis & SQL Server.
  • Proficient with SAFe methodologies/DevOps methodologies.
  • Implementation knowledge on Cloud Based Solutions.
  • Knowledge on React/Node.js/Docker/Kubernetes is a definite plus.
  • Expert level software development skills.
  • Expert level skills in designing & building distributed systems..
  • Expert level knowledge in systems design.
  • Basic knowledge on networking.
  • Basic knowledge on security protocols, encryption & TLS certificates.
  • Multiple years of experience as an Engineering Manager and successfully managed groups of Engineering Managers and Software Engineers.
  • Demonstrated ability to build and mentor a high-performance team while seeking continuous improvement.
  • Experience developing realistic project plans, managing stakeholder expectations, and tracking team execution.
  • You enjoy producing pragmatic solutions to concrete problems
  • Excellent communication & presentation skills.
  • Experience in systems analysis and programming of software applications
  • Experience in managing and implementing successful projects
  • Working knowledge of consulting/project management techniques/methods
  • Ability to work under pressure and manage deadlines or unexpected changes in expectations or requirements.


Education:


  • Bachelor’s degree/University degree in Computer Science or related field or equivalent experience.
  • Bachelor’s Degree.
  • 3+ years professional experience in software development.
  • 3+ years in more than one programming language with Java/Python/Javascript/ MicroServices


About Company

Citigroup Inc. or Citi is an American multinational investment bank and financial services corporation headquartered in New York City. The company was formed by the merger of banking giant Citicorp and financial conglomerate Travelers Group in 1998; Travelers was subsequently spun off from the company in 2002. Citigroup owns Citicorp, the holding company for Citibank, as well as several international subsidiaries. Citigroup is incorporated in Delaware. Citigroup is the third largest banking institution in the United States; alongside JPMorgan Chase, Bank of America, and Wells Fargo, it is one of the Big Four banking institutions of the United States. It is considered a systemically important bank by the Financial Stability Board and is commonly cited as being too big to fail. It is one of the eight global investment banks in the Bulge Bracket.

Services you might be interested in

One-Shot Campaign

Reach out to ideal employees in one shot!

The intelligent campaign for reaching out to the ideal audience to whom you can ask for help (guidance or referral).